声明
摘要
第一章 绪论
1.1 课题研究背景
1.2 研究目的及意义
1.3 国内外研究现状
1.3.1 国外研究现状
1.3.2 国内研究现状
1.4 论文主要工作与结构安排
第二章 系统开发技术
2.1 系统开发模式
2.2 Web开发技术
2.2.1 常用Web开发技术介绍与比较
2.2.2 Web开发技术选择
2.3 静态页面技术
2.3.1 HTML与XHTML
2.3.2 DIV+CSS页面布局技术
2.3.3 NVelocity页面模板引擎
2.4 Ajax及动态页面技术
2.4.1 Ajax工作流程
2.4.2 jQuery+Ajax
2.4.3 Ajax模型与传统Web模型的比较
2.5 数据交互技术
2.5.1 文本对象模型DOM
2.5.2 可扩展标记语言XML
2.5.3 JSON
2.6 ADO.NET数据库访问技术
2.6.1 ADO.NET对象模型
2.6.2 ADO.NET访问流程
第三章 系统需求分析与设计
3.1 系统需求分析
3.1.1 系统建设目标
3.1.2 系统资料数据分析
3.1.3 系统功能需求分析
3.1.4 系统用户分析
3.2 系统总体设计与流程
3.2.1 系统架构设计
3.2.2 系统数据流
3.2.3 系统总体流程图
3.3 系统功能模块设计
3.3.1 登陆模块设计
3.3.2 用户管理模块设计
3.3.3 运行图资料数据管理模块设计
3.3.4 运行图报表管理模块设计
3.3.5 系统管理模块设计
3.4 系统数据库设计
3.4.1 用户信息数据结构设计
3.4.2 运行图资料数据结构设计
3.4.3 运行图报表数据结构设计
3.4.4 系统管理模块数据结构设计
第四章 系统实现
4.1 系统开发工具及环境配置
4.2 系统关键技术
4.2.1 HttpHandler+NVelocity的页面静态化
4.2.2 基于Ajax+Json的动态表格生成
4.2.3 基于Ajax+jQuery+Json的动态分页技术
4.3 功能模块实现
4.3.1 系统登录模块实现
4.3.2 系统主界面
4.3.3 用户信息管理模块实现
4.3.4 运行图资料数据管理模块实现
4.3.5 运行图报表管理模块实现
4.3.6 日志管理模块实现
4.3.7 系统配置模块实现
4.4 系统部署
第五章 总结与展望
5.1 本文研究工作总结
5.2 问题与展望
致谢
参考文献
攻读硕士期间发表的论文及科研成果